this module makes it dead simple to transform object mode streams in a functional manner, based on streams2 Transform class
var through = require('through0')
// simple synchronous case
someObjectStream()
.pipe(through(function (x) {
return JSON.stringify(x).toUpperCase()
}))
// silly async case, wait for keypress before sending each chunk
someObjectStream()
.pipe(through(getch))
function getch() {
return new Promise(function (resolve) {
process.stdin.setRawMode(true)
process.stdin.on('keypress', resolve)
console.log('press the any key')
})
}
// if you want, you can emit any number of chunks as a result of a received chunk.
// of course, you do this by returning a stream
someObjectStream()
.pipe(through(function doubler(x) {
return streamArray([x, x])
}))
